怎么批量调整excel表格式

怎么批量调整excel表格式

批量调整Excel表格格式的方法包括使用宏、应用样式、条件格式、数据透视表、以及Power Query。这些方法可以帮助你提高工作效率,节省时间,并确保数据的一致性和准确性。是一个特别有效的方法,它可以通过录制或编写VBA代码来自动化重复的任务。

一、使用宏

宏是一种强大的工具,可以用来自动执行重复的任务。宏通过记录或编写VBA(Visual Basic for Applications)代码来实现自动化。

1.1 录制宏

你可以通过录制宏来捕捉一系列操作,并将其保存为一个可重复执行的脚本。以下是录制宏的步骤:

  1. 打开Excel,进入“开发工具”选项卡。如果没有看到“开发工具”选项卡,可以通过“文件”>“选项”>“自定义功能区”来启用它。
  2. 点击“录制宏”,给宏命名并选择存储位置。
  3. 执行你想要批量应用的格式调整操作,比如调整列宽、字体、颜色等。
  4. 完成后,点击“停止录制”。
  5. 你可以通过“宏”菜单来运行录制的宏,或者通过VBA编辑器对其进行修改。

1.2 编写VBA代码

如果你熟悉编程,可以直接编写VBA代码来实现更复杂的格式调整。下面是一个简单的示例:

Sub BatchFormat()

Dim ws As Worksheet

For Each ws In ThisWorkbook.Worksheets

With ws

.Range("A1:Z1").Font.Bold = True

.Range("A1:Z1").Interior.Color = RGB(200, 200, 200)

.Columns("A:Z").AutoFit

End With

Next ws

End Sub

这个宏将遍历所有工作表,将A1到Z1区域的字体加粗、背景色设为灰色,并自动调整列宽。

二、应用样式

Excel提供了多种内置样式,可以快速应用到单元格、行或列。样式包括字体、颜色、边框等格式设置。

2.1 使用内置样式

  1. 选择你想要应用样式的区域。
  2. 在“开始”选项卡中,点击“单元格样式”。
  3. 选择一个适合的样式,比如“标题”、“强调1”等。

2.2 创建自定义样式

你也可以创建自己的样式:

  1. 选择一个已经格式化的单元格或区域。
  2. 在“单元格样式”菜单中,点击“新建单元格样式”。
  3. 给样式命名,并设置所需的格式。

三、条件格式

条件格式可以根据单元格的值自动应用格式,非常适合用于数据分析和可视化。

3.1 创建条件格式

  1. 选择你想要应用条件格式的区域。
  2. 在“开始”选项卡中,点击“条件格式”。
  3. 选择一个预定义的规则,或者点击“新建规则”创建自定义规则。

3.2 使用公式创建条件格式

你可以使用公式来创建更复杂的条件格式。例如,如果你想突出显示所有值大于100的单元格,可以使用以下步骤:

  1. 选择目标区域。
  2. 在“条件格式”菜单中,选择“新建规则”。
  3. 选择“使用公式确定要设置格式的单元格”。
  4. 输入公式 =A1>100,并设置所需的格式。

四、数据透视表

数据透视表是处理和分析大量数据的强大工具。你可以通过数据透视表来快速整理和格式化数据。

4.1 创建数据透视表

  1. 选择数据源区域。
  2. 在“插入”选项卡中,点击“数据透视表”。
  3. 选择目标工作表,并点击“确定”。

4.2 格式化数据透视表

  1. 在数据透视表中,右键点击数据透视表的单元格,选择“数据透视表选项”。
  2. 在“布局和格式”选项卡中,设置所需的格式选项。
  3. 在“设计”选项卡中,选择一个数据透视表样式,或者创建自定义样式。

五、Power Query

Power Query是Excel中的一项功能,用于连接、组合和整理数据。它特别适合处理来自不同来源的大量数据。

5.1 导入数据

  1. 在“数据”选项卡中,点击“获取数据”。
  2. 选择数据源类型,比如“从文件”、“从数据库”等。
  3. 导入数据并打开Power Query编辑器。

5.2 转换和格式化数据

  1. 在Power Query编辑器中,可以使用各种转换工具来整理数据,比如“删除列”、“拆分列”、“合并列”等。
  2. 应用所需的格式转换后,点击“关闭并加载”将数据导入到Excel。

通过上述五种方法,你可以轻松地批量调整Excel表格格式,提高工作效率,并确保数据的一致性和准确性。每种方法都有其独特的优势,选择适合你需求的方法将使你的工作更加高效。

相关问答FAQs:

1. 为什么我需要批量调整Excel表格的格式?
批量调整Excel表格的格式可以帮助您快速、高效地对大量数据进行整理和分析。通过调整格式,您可以使数据更加清晰易读,提高工作效率。

2. 如何批量调整Excel表格的格式?
首先,选择需要调整格式的单元格范围,可以是整列、整行或特定的数据区域。然后,使用Excel的格式化功能来设置所需的格式,例如字体样式、颜色、边框、对齐方式等。您还可以使用条件格式化来根据特定的条件对数据进行格式化。最后,将格式应用到整个单元格范围,以批量调整Excel表格的格式。

3. 有没有快速的方法批量调整Excel表格的格式?
是的,Excel提供了一些快速的方法来批量调整表格的格式。您可以使用Excel的自动调整列宽和自动调整行高功能,以根据内容自动调整列宽和行高。此外,您还可以使用Excel的条件格式化和样式库功能来批量应用预设的格式,以快速调整表格的样式。这些方法可以帮助您节省时间和精力,提高工作效率。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4728006

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部